Job Duties/Skills

• Inspect, clean, and maintain property grounds, buildings and amenities including the removal of trash
• Schedule and complete all preventative maintenance programs
• Inspect grounds, amenities, units, and buildings regularly reporting any unusual or potential risks regarding the property or residents to Site Manager and submittal of required reports/forms.
• Observe all Fair Housing rules and regulations in both the letter and spirit of the laws
• Handling Emergencies in compliance with Fitch Irick policies and procedures
• Assuring the timely reporting and thorough documentation of incidents that involve property damage or personal injury, assisting with insurance reporting
• Responsible for the care, maintenance and inventory of all supplies and equipment owned by the property or management company, maintaining maintenance storage area/areas. General Maintenance and Operations - assuring the physical asset of the property meets designated program requirements and Fitch Irick’s standards.
• Timely completion and documentation of all resident and property maintenance requests, assuring records are up-to-date and accurate.
• Ensuring proper safety logs are completed in accordance with company policies and procedures and applicable OSHA and agency law.
• Timely completion of unit turnovers complying with Fitch Irick’s unit turnover checklist including removal of trash from vacant unit.

Required Qualifications

• Education: High School Diploma or equivalent
• Experience: None Required
• Physical Abilities: This position is very labor intensive with prolonged times of standing, stooping/bending, pushing/pulling, and frequent exposure to elements and chemicals. This position may need to lift 100+ pounds on occasion and 50+ pounds frequently.
• Interpersonal Abilities: teamwork, integrity, leadership, customer service

Preferred Qualifications

• Education: Associate’s Degree
• Certifications: EPA/CFC
• Preferred Experience: 1+ years of maintenance experience in real estate or property management.

Special Requirements

• Valid Driver’s License required
• This position may have occasional travel
